Outcomes in a nurse-led peripherally inserted central catheter program: a retrospective cohort study

A nurse-led program significantly reduced major complications associated with peripherally inserted central catheters (PICCs). This study highlights the benefits of expert teams and standardized protocols in improving patient outcomes with PICC devices.

Background:
- Peripherally inserted central catheters (PICCs) offer significant patient benefits but are associated with high complication rates.
- Recent publications indicate a need to address PICC-related complications.
- A nurse-led program was evaluated for patient and device outcomes.
Purpose of the Study:
- To evaluate patient and device outcomes in a nurse-led peripherally inserted central catheter (PICC) program.
- To assess the incidence of major PICC-associated complications.
- To determine the effectiveness of standardized protocols and expert teams in managing PICCs.
Main Methods:
- Retrospective analysis of a prospective cohort of 656 patients with BioFlo PASV PICCs.
- Data collected from January 1, 2013, to December 31, 2014.
- Measured incidence of catheter-related bloodstream infections, deep vein thrombosis, and thrombolytic use for occlusions.
Main Results:
- Low incidence of major complications: 0.6% for catheter-related bloodstream infections and 1.5% for deep vein thrombosis.
- Median dwell time was 45 days over 58,486 catheter days.
- Thrombolytic use was higher in dual-lumen catheters (25.7%) compared to single-lumen (7.1%).
Conclusions:
- Low complication rates attributed to a nurse-led expert insertion team, standardized care, high insertion volumes, and quality improvement.
- Peripherally inserted central catheters (PICCs) can be used with a low risk of major complications.
- Nurse-led programs are effective in optimizing PICC utilization and patient safety.
